Clippath does not work in PS export

Bug #166422 reported by Pablo Rodríguez
4
Affects Status Importance Assigned to Milestone
Inkscape
Medium
Unassigned
inkscape (Debian)
Fix Released
Unknown

Bug Description

Hi there,

from version 0.40 Inkscape was able to read this logo
http://creativecommons.org/presskit/cc.mashme.mat.svg
in a proper way.

But Postscript export is wrong. Could you fix it?

Thanks for your help,

Pablo

Revision history for this message
Buliabyak-users (buliabyak-users) wrote :

Joncruz: assigning to you because the file currently fails
to load because of the xmlns="&ns_svg;" bug. Please reassign
to me when that is fixed.

Revision history for this message
In , Martin A. Hansen (maasha-maasha) wrote : inkscape: clipPath is ignored when printing

Package: inkscape
Version: 0.41-4.99.sarge0
Severity: important

using clipPath to prevent rendering of parts of an image works nicely
within inkscape and when exporting. however, clipPath is ignored upon
printing directly from inkscape.

-- System Information:
Debian Release: 3.1
Architecture: i386 (i686)
Kernel: Linux 2.6.6
Locale: LANG=da_DK, LC_CTYPE=da_DK (charmap=ISO-8859-1) (ignored: LC_ALL set to en_US)

Versions of packages inkscape depends on:
ii libatk1.0-0 1.8.0-4 The ATK accessibility toolkit
ii libc6 2.3.2.ds1-22 GNU C Library: Shared libraries an
ii libfontconfig1 2.3.1-2 generic font configuration library
ii libfreetype6 2.1.7-2.4 FreeType 2 font engine, shared lib
ii libgc1 1:6.4-1 conservative garbage collector for
ii libgcc1 1:3.4.3-13 GCC support library
ii libglib2.0-0 2.6.4-1 The GLib library of C routines
ii libglibmm-2.4-1 2.6.1-1 C++ wrapper for the GLib toolkit (
ii libgtk2.0-0 2.6.4-3 The GTK+ graphical user interface
ii libgtkmm-2.4-1 2.4.10-1 C++ wrappers for GTK+ 2.4 (shared
ii libpango1.0-0 1.8.1-1 Layout and rendering of internatio
ii libpng12-0 1.2.8rel-1 PNG library - runtime
ii libpopt0 1.7-5 lib for parsing cmdline parameters
ii libsigc++-2.0-0 2.0.10-1 type-safe Signal Framework for C++
ii libstdc++5 1:3.3.5-13 The GNU Standard C++ Library v3
ii libx11-6 4.3.0.dfsg.1-14 X Window System protocol client li
ii libxft2 2.1.7-1 FreeType-based font drawing librar
ii libxml2 2.6.16-7 GNOME XML library
ii libxrender1 0.8.3-7 X Rendering Extension client libra
ii libxslt1.1 1.1.12-8 XSLT processing library - runtime
ii xlibs 4.3.0.dfsg.1-14 X Keyboard Extension (XKB) configu
ii zlib1g 1:1.2.2-4.sarge.2 compression library - runtime

-- no debconf information

Revision history for this message
In , Daniel Kahn Gillmor (dkg-debian-org) wrote : inkscape: reproducible in 0.42.2-1

Package: inkscape
Version: 0.42.2-1
Followup-For: Bug #329075

found 329075 0.42.2-1
thanks

i'm able to reproduce this problem on a mixed etch/sid system.

printing "as bitmap" produces the expected clipping mask, as does
exporting to a PNG. However, printing using postscript operators
ignores the clipMask.

-- System Information:
Debian Release: testing/unstable
  APT prefers testing
  APT policy: (700, 'testing'), (700, 'stable'), (600, 'unstable')
Architecture: i386 (i686)
Shell: /bin/sh linked to /bin/bash
Kernel: Linux 2.6.12-1-686
Locale: LANG=en_US, LC_CTYPE=en_US (charmap=ISO-8859-1)

Versions of packages inkscape depends on:
ii libatk1.0-0 1.10.3-1 The ATK accessibility toolkit
ii libbonobo2-0 2.10.1-1 Bonobo CORBA interfaces library
ii libc6 2.3.5-6 GNU C Library: Shared libraries an
ii libfontconfig1 2.3.2-1 generic font configuration library
ii libfreetype6 2.1.7-2.4 FreeType 2 font engine, shared lib
ii libgc1c2 1:6.5-1 conservative garbage collector for
ii libgcc1 1:4.0.2-2 GCC support library
ii libgconf2-4 2.10.1-6 GNOME configuration database syste
ii libglib2.0-0 2.8.3-1 The GLib library of C routines
ii libglibmm-2.4-1c2 2.6.1-1.2 C++ wrapper for the GLib toolkit (
ii libgnomevfs2-0 2.10.1-5 The GNOME virtual file-system libr
ii libgtk2.0-0 2.6.10-1 The GTK+ graphical user interface
ii libgtkmm-2.4-1c2 1:2.6.2-1.1 C++ wrappers for GTK+ 2.4 (shared
ii liborbit2 1:2.12.4-1 libraries for ORBit2 - a CORBA ORB
ii libpango1.0-0 1.8.2-3 Layout and rendering of internatio
ii libpng12-0 1.2.8rel-5 PNG library - runtime
ii libpopt0 1.7-5 lib for parsing cmdline parameters
ii libsigc++-2.0-0c2 2.0.16-1 type-safe Signal Framework for C++
ii libstdc++6 4.0.2-2 The GNU Standard C++ Library v3
ii libx11-6 6.8.2.dfsg.1-7 X Window System protocol client li
ii libxft2 2.1.7-1 FreeType-based font drawing librar
ii libxml2 2.6.22-1 GNOME XML library
ii libxrender1 1:0.9.0-2 X Rendering Extension client libra
ii libxslt1.1 1.1.15-1 XSLT processing library - runtime
ii xlibs 6.8.2.dfsg.1-7 X Window System client libraries m
ii zlib1g 1:1.2.3-4 compression library - runtime

Versions of packages inkscape recommends:
ii dia 0.94.0-15 Diagram editor
ii imagemagick 6:6.2.4.5-0.2 Image manipulation programs
ii libwmf-bin 0.2.8.3-3 Windows metafile conversion tools
ii perlmagick 6:6.2.4.5-0.2 A perl interface to the libMagick
pn pstoedit <none> (no description available)
ii sketch 0.6.15-1 Interactive vector drawing program

-- no debconf information

Revision history for this message
In , Daniel Kahn Gillmor (dkg-debian-org) wrote : inkscape: bug #329075 reproducible in 0.42.2-1

found 329075 0.42.2-1
thanks

Revision history for this message
In , Wolfram Quester (wolfi) wrote : Re: Bug#329075: inkscape: reproducible in 0.42.2-1

Hi Daniel and Martin,

On Wed, Nov 09, 2005 at 02:19:37PM -0500, Daniel Kahn Gillmor wrote:
> Package: inkscape
> Version: 0.42.2-1
> Followup-For: Bug #329075
>
> found 329075 0.42.2-1
> thanks
>
> i'm able to reproduce this problem on a mixed etch/sid system.
>
> printing "as bitmap" produces the expected clipping mask, as does
> exporting to a PNG. However, printing using postscript operators
> ignores the clipMask.
>

Thanks for your reports. The problem here is deeper lying in the
postscript engine of inkscape. PostScript export is rather bad and there
are quite some known bugs. Another one is e.g. the conversion of
gradients to (e)ps, which leads to unicolor. Since printing in inkscape
works as export to ps, then print all error in the (e)ps export are
present in the printout too.

There is some effort goinig on in fixing stuff, but it seems noone with
good knowledge of PS has spare time.

With best regards,

Wolfi

Revision history for this message
In , Wolfram Quester (wolfi) wrote : bug 329075 is forwarded to http://sourceforge.net/tracker/index.php?func=detail&aid=1170322&group_id=93438&atid=604306

# Automatically generated email from bts, devscripts version 2.9.10
 # I just found that is the same as this (old) upstream bug
forwarded 329075 http://sourceforge.net/tracker/index.php?func=detail&aid=1170322&group_id=93438&atid=604306

Revision history for this message
Lucychili-users (lucychili-users) wrote :

eps export issues re individual components or shapes:

1170322 Clippath does not work in PS export
1208874 pattern fills do not export to ps or eps
1234678 PNG transparency lost after EPS->PDF export
1305178 export to eps problem with symbol and xrefs
1404903 Resizing an image and saving in eps format malbehaves
1423023 Exporting as EPS or PS with refected gradients
doesn't work

Revision history for this message
Peter Lewerin (vermeil-deactivatedaccount) wrote :

Is this still an issue?

Changed in inkscape:
status: New → Incomplete
Revision history for this message
Pablo Rodríguez (ousia) wrote :

I'm afraid PS/PDF conversion is still wrong (using 0.45).

Changed in inkscape:
status: Incomplete → Confirmed
Revision history for this message
bbyak (buliabyak) wrote :

the file exports to ps perfectly as of rev 20111

Changed in inkscape:
status: Confirmed → Fix Released
Revision history for this message
In , Alex Valavanis (valavanisalex) wrote : fixed upstream

forwarded 329075 https://bugs.launchpad.net/debian/+source/inkscape/+bug/166422
tags 329075 + fixed-upstream
thanks

Revision history for this message
In , Alex Valavanis (valavanisalex) wrote : Bug #329075 fixed
Changed in inkscape (Debian):
status: Unknown →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.